  • Abstract
    The purpose of a command and data handling subsystem of a spacecraft is to ensure that an autonomous control of spacecraft functions is maintained. This must be achieved in order to receive, validate, decode, and distribute commands to other spacecraft subsystems and gather, process, and format spacecraft housekeeping and mission data from all spacecraft subsystems for downlink and use by on-board computer (OBC). Therefore, command and data handling subsystem becomes the brain of the satellite and its reliability, efficiency, autonomy, redundancy and sizing affect all subsystems of spacecraft. This paper describes the details of the command and data handling subsystem of GÖKTÜRK-2 Flight Model. Technical descriptions of each component with their interfaces are presented including their data links. The operational workflow of the subsystem is also presented to show how BiLGE OBC accomplishes this important task by using its software task architecture.
